Residential work: capability, convenience, and future proofing
Most calls to a property electrical contractor in Orange County start simple: a tripping breaker, a warm outlet, an unsuccessful dimmer, or a dead ceiling fan. The fix may be an uncomplicated Orange County electrical repair, but in lots of homes constructed before 1980, those little issues expose a bigger pattern. We discover multiwire branch circuits without tied breakers, aluminum terminations with rust, or panels that are long out of listing. I frequently advise an electrical examination for brand-new buyers and for owners preparing to redesign. Spending an hour with a meter, an infrared camera, and a great flashlight typically prevents a $500 repair from developing into a $5,000 surprise.
When property owners inquire about entire home rewiring in Orange County, I talk through timing, scope, and repair. Rewiring a 1,700 square foot single story taken down to studs is one type of task. Rewiring a 2,400 square foot two story with undamaged drywall is another. Expect 7 to 15 working days depending upon access, attic clearance, and how much visible patching you are all right with. If your home still has knob and tube or a cloth covered cable run, you can typically phase the work by circuits to spread expense and interruption, however do not blend new grounded receptacles onto old ungrounded circuits. That is requesting nuisance trips and unsafe fault paths.
Upgrading service is common. An electrical panel upgrade in Orange County makes good sense when you are adding a big load like an electrical lorry battery charger, a heatpump, or an induction range. Many tract homes in Irvine and Fountain Valley still have 100 amp service. For a single EV charger setup in Orange County, 100 amps might be enough with load management, however if you are considering a 2nd charger plus a future ADU, 200 amps offers breathing space. I put a clamp meter on major loads during a peak duration, run a by-the-book load estimation, and compare the results to real usage patterns. The National Electrical Code provides the approach, but lived-in habits provides the reality check. A family that runs the oven, dryer, and jacuzzi on Friday nights needs a little margin. That is not theory, that is life.

EV charging, solar readiness, and load management
Orange County has a few of the highest EV adoption in the state. EV charger setup in Orange County is now regular, but it still needs idea. Level 2 chargers pull between 16 and 48 amps continuous, which implies a 20 to 60 amp breaker depending upon the unit. I have actually installed electrical car chargers in connected garages in Irvine where conduit runs were brief and tidy, and in older Laguna Beach homes where the panel rested on the opposite side of an ended up home, 2 stories apart.
When capacity is tight, wise load sharing makes good sense. I prefer chargers that support power sharing or automated load management so 2 cars can charge without tripping the primary. For house owners on 100 amp service, a 32 amp charger set to a 40 amp circuit frequently strikes a great balance. If someone is adding an induction cooktop and a heat pump hot water heater, we discuss panel replacement and potentially a service upgrade. Some cities in Orange County offer accelerated EV licenses. Others need a site strategy with load calculations. Anticipate one to three weeks to permit, depending on the jurisdiction.
Solar readiness appears throughout panel upgrades. I utilize busbars with solar all set taps and label the primary breaker position plainly. Even if you are not installing solar today, it costs really little to make the future easier.
Lighting that operates in real rooms
Lighting is where style and lived experience intersect most noticeably. Recessed lighting in Orange County homes is popular, but scale matters. A 6 inch can in an 8 foot ceiling floods light too extensively for task zones, while a 4 inch can creates pleasing swimming pools without glare. A cooking area with 90 CRI LEDs at 2700 to 3000 Kelvin looks warm and accurate without amber cast. Bathrooms benefit from a slightly cooler 3000 to 3500 Kelvin for clarity at the mirror. For outside lighting in Orange County, protecting and color temperature count. Next-door neighbors value warm downlighting, not blue beacons at 5000 Kelvin. Coastal locations demand components ranked for corrosion.
On commercial jobs, maintenance drives choices. I define fixtures with driver gain access to or long warranties, because going after a failed chauffeur behind a difficult ceiling over operating hours is no one's preferred call. Title 24 presses occupancy picking up and daytime harvesting; a great design utilizes those tools to enhance the feel of a space, not fight the personnel that uses it.
Smart home electrical wiring and low voltage done the ideal way
Smart home wiring in Orange County varies from a few smart dimmers to complete distributed audio, data, and security. Wireless systems are appealing, however a foundation of low voltage wiring still pays off. Cat6 for information, RG6 if you want coax versatility, and dedicated low voltage goes to gain access to points beat dead zones every time. I pull extra avenue to media walls and office nooks. Empty channel is the least expensive insurance coverage for future tech.
Mixing line voltage and low voltage in tight spaces is the edge case that triggers noise and interference. Keep data and audio in their own pathway. If we have to cross, we cross at ideal angles. Grounding and bonding for structured media enclosures avoids weird hums that drive house owners and installers crazy.
Troubleshooting and emergency situation calls
Electrical troubleshooting is a craft that rewards systematic practices. A common call in older Santa Ana homes is a random tripping GFCI that seems to control a lot of outlets. Often, a bathroom GFCI is feeding a garage freezer and an outdoor patio outlet. Sprinkle in a weathered cover or a damp extension cord, and you have a problem trip with food at threat. I separate circuits where possible and set up in-use weatherproof covers. Basic fixes avoid 2 a.m. Emergencies.
For business areas, the failures tend to appear at shift modification or after a cleaning team mops a flooring and splashes into a flooring outlet. An emergency electrician in Orange County needs to be all set at any hour. A real 24 hr electrical contractor in Orange County will show up with lockout sets, a thermal electronic camera, a megohmmeter, and enough fittings to restore a detach if that is what it takes to get vital loads back online. Not every failure is dramatic. Loose terminations and aged breakers trigger more blackouts than storms do here.

Edge cases that separate pros from pretenders
Every area has peculiarities. In hillside parts of Yorba Linda and Laguna Niguel, long runs to removed structures can push voltage drop beyond comfortable limitations for tools and compressors. That is where upsizing conductors becomes a useful option, not a luxury. In older duplexes near the coast, stray currents due to rusty bonding jumpers can journey GFCIs intermittently and drive renters mad. A megger test and a bonding refresh resolve headaches that a hundred breaker swaps will not.
Ceiling fan setup in stucco ceilings with shallow boxes requires fan rated braces sized to span joists without splitting plaster. Outside lighting on aluminum patio area covers needs isolation fittings to prevent galvanic corrosion and mindful drip loops to keep water out of components during winter season storms. Generator installation in Orange County, whether portable inlet or standby, must include a noted transfer system. I have seen backfed panels without interlocks. That is not simply a code infraction, it is a security hazard for energy workers.
